Comparison of Weibull and Probit Analysis in Toxicity Testing of Hunteria umbellata K Schum (Apocynaceae) Extract in Mice

Abstract

Purpose; Hunteria umbellata has been found to have therapeutic potentials in the treatments of diseases such as yaws, peptic ulcers, diabetes, piles and infertility in Nigeria; hence, the statistical analysis on the determination of acute toxicity of Hunteria umbellata was carried out in mice.
Methods; Data on the acute toxicity studies of the seed extract of Hunteria umbellata administered via the intraperitoneal route was analyzed using the two-parameter Weibull model.
Results; The median lethal dose (LD50) was 1.61 g/kg of body weight. This result falls in the neighbourhood of the median lethal dose earlier obtained in previous reports.
Conclusion; The results show that Hunteria umbellata may be slightly toxic when administered intraperitoneally.

Keywords: Hunteria umbellata, Weibull model, Acute toxicity, Median lethal dose (LD50)
